    Sparagmos or the act of tearing a bull or on occasion human limb from limb may be a leftover from Orphism which Dionysus was an important figure in. In the origin of Orphic Dionysus is that he is the son of Zeus and Persephone (really man?!) After he was born, Hera decided to ask the Titans to tear the kid limb from limb leaving only his heart. Zeus then sews the heart to his calf and 9 months later, a reborn dionysus. He is heavily associated with death and rebirth.
